      Recruiter reached out to me via LinkedIn. I submitted my resume to his email. After two weeks I had heard nothing back, so I followed up via LinkedIn and email. A week after following up I received an "assessment" via email from Madison Reed. As soon as I saw the assessment I knew what was happening. It's a program that asks you to answer some questions about yourself, "do you value creativity in your personal time?" "Will you work into the night on projects if you aren't finished" etc.? You're left with three options: 1) Pick the answers that truly define you and hope for the best. 2) Pick answers that represent you, but throw in the ones that you don't love, but would do them because you're a good employee. 3) Lie. Pick only the answers that say you would love to work overtime every night and every other question that implies you would do whatever they asked like a kicked puppy and say thank you. I went with option 2. Apparently choosing even a few options that say you value personal time and like having even a little bit of life work balance get you saddled with the label of "working to live, not living to work." Anyone who has interviewed before knows this means "They think you're lazy and they're looking for a push over they can overwork." Not a surprise to me when I got a rejection email two days later.       The interview process began with a phone interview with the recruiter, followed by video interviews with members of the team, and ended with a video interview with the CEO. The interview process gives you a good sense of the people and culture of the company!

      First, I had a phone screening with the recruiter. Then, after completing a payroll resolution exercise, I was invited to interview with the Director of People, the person to whom the position reports. The recruiter called me later that day to get my feedback on how the conversation went and confirm my interest. I was next invited to interview with the VP of Color Bar Operations, VP of People, and a tandem interview with the 2 HRBPs. I appreciated that I was given the opportunity to meet each member of the People Operations team.
